Before Dhoom , Indian cinema rarely showcased high-performance sports bikes in mainstream action. The movie featured iconic machines like the Suzuki Hayabusa, Suzuki GSX-R600, and the Suzuki Bandit. For youth in Tamil Nadu and across India, these bikes became instant symbols of cool, sparking a massive wave of automotive enthusiasm. 2. John Abraham’s Anti-Hero Appeal

Tamilyogi is a notorious torrent and illegal streaming website operating within the shadow economy of the internet. Initially catering to Tamil-speaking audiences by uploading Kollywood movies, the platform expanded its catalog over the years. Today, it hosts dubbed versions of Bollywood, Hollywood, and Telugu movies, often in high definition. Why Do Users Search for "Dhoom 1" on Tamilyogi?
